Four spectators at the Dakar Rally have been injured after a car ploughed into the crowd before race even started.
The Mini Cooper was being driven by Chinese nationals Guo Meiling and Min Liao when the incident occurred at the starting point in Buenos Aires, the capital of Argentina.
According to Motorsport.com, the drivers were taking part in an 11km special stage today to determine the order for the first proper day tomorrow.
